SBI Research, in its August 1, 2025 report, has warned that the 25% U.S. tariffs on Indian goods could backfire on America. The report highlights a potential 2.4% inflation spike, a USD 2,400 annual cost increase for U.S. households, and a GDP drag of up to 50 basis points. It calls the tariffs a “bad business decision” with greater negative impact on the U.S. economy than on India.
